Tatuaje 20th Anniversary
Tatuaje 20th Anniversary is a medium-full-strength cigar from Nicaragua, wrapped in Habano. The line is offered in 2 sizes, from 6.125 to 6.375 inches with ring gauges from 46 to 54. Price lands in the $10-$15 range. Shapes include Grand Chasseur and Grande Merveille. Habano wrappers are generally associated with balanced, pepper-leaning smoke. Medium-full cigars generally deliver more body than everyday medium blends without reaching the heaviest full-strength intensity. Nicaraguan cigars are often associated with bold, spice-forward blends.

Spec sheet
Vitolas
2 formats in the catalog.
| Shape | Length | Ring gauge |
|---|---|---|
| Grande Merveille | 6.125" | 46 |
| Grand Chasseur | 6.375" | 54 |
